What Is A Good Substitute For Food Coloring . Learn how to use natural ingredients like fruits, vegetables, and spices to create vibrant colors for your baked goods. Learn how to use beets, carrots, turmeric, matcha, spinach, red cabbage, raspberries and blueberries to create colorful food dyes for your baking and decorating. However, many people are looking for natural alternatives to. Natural food coloring, derived from sources like fruits, vegetables, and spices, is a great alternative to artificial food coloring.
